In 2012, the space became home to the second iteration of the Squeaky Bean, restaurateur Johnny Ballen's quirky seasonal eatery with a cult following., and the next year, Italian eatery Chow Morso, from Barolo owner Ryan Fletter, moved in. When the pandemic hit, though, Chow Morso was one of the many spots that didn't make it through the challenges of 2020.
Bobrovicz has over twenty years of experience working in Denver's dining scene. His résumé includes helping to open the Corner Office in 2007 as well as stints at Mary Nguyen's now-closed Parallel 17, vegetarian eatery City, O' City, the Post's Rosedale location and Osteria Marco.He's spent the past few years focusing on consulting, but now he's ready to get back into the kitchen.
Diners can expect mainly small, tapas-like plates along with some salads, larger entrees and dessert, all inspired by cuisines from around the world."We're going to pull from anywhere that produces wine," Bobrovicz says."We're going to look at their culture, what they do there, and draw from that. ... We're going to be all over the board, but it's going to be approachable.

ClearSpace-1 Couldn't Clean up Space Debris Because its Target Already Got hit by Space Debris, Creating Even More Space Debris.The European Space Agency's ClearSpace-1 satellite was zeroing in on the spent payload adaptor from a 2013 rocket launch. Its task would be to extend arms, grab the chunk of debris, hug it tightly, and then pull it back into the Earth's atmosphere, de-orbiting and removing it from low-Earth orbit. On August 10th, mission controllers detected multiple pieces of space debris near its target - debris that was probably dislodged from it in the recent past. They're now scrutinizing the situation to plan their next step in the mission.
